CREDUIWIN_MARSHALED_CONTEXT 結構 (sspi.h)
指定已使用 ICredentialProvider::SetSerialization 方法串行化的認證資訊。
語法
typedef struct _CREDUIWIN_MARSHALED_CONTEXT {
GUID StructureType;
USHORT cbHeaderLength;
LUID LogonId;
GUID MarshaledDataType;
ULONG MarshaledDataOffset;
USHORT MarshaledDataLength;
} CREDUIWIN_MARSHALED_CONTEXT, *PCREDUIWIN_MARSHALED_CONTEXT;
成員
StructureType
結構的型別。 這必須 CREDUIWIN_STRUCTURE_TYPE_SSPIPFC。
cbHeaderLength
標頭的大小,以位元組為單位。
LogonId
使用者的登入標識碼。
MarshaledDataType
值,表示串行化數據所指定的結構類型。 如果此參數的值 是SSPIPFC_STRUCTURE_TYPE_CREDUI_CONTEXT,則可以呼叫 SspiUnmarshalCredUIContext 函式來還原串行化數據。
MarshaledDataOffset
從這個 結構的開頭到串行化數據開頭的位元元組數目。
MarshaledDataLength
串行化數據的大小,以位元組為單位。
規格需求
需求 | 值 |
---|---|
最低支援的用戶端 | Windows 7 [僅限傳統型應用程式] |
最低支援的伺服器 | Windows Server 2008 R2 [僅限桌面應用程式] |
標頭 | sspi.h |